WebThis metric determines which fraction of a segmentation boundary is correctly predicted. A boundary element is considered correctly predicted if the closest distance to the reference boundary is smaller than or equal to the specified threshold related to the acceptable amount of deviation in pixels. The NSD is bounded between 0 and 1.
